About the role

MUSC Health Primary Care – Bamberg is seeking a compassionate and motivated Advanced Practice Provider (Nurse Practitioner or Physician Assistant) to join our growing primary care team. This is an exceptional opportunity to provide comprehensive, relationship-centered care in a rural community where you can truly make a difference.

Responsibilities

  • Provide comprehensive primary care services across the lifespan, from pediatrics through geriatrics
  • Conduct preventive health visits, annual wellness exams, and chronic disease management
  • Perform comprehensive health histories and physical examinations
  • Diagnose and manage acute and chronic medical conditions using evidence-based practice
  • Order, interpret, and utilize laboratory and diagnostic testing to guide treatment decisions
  • Care for patients in a variety of clinical settings including inpatient, outpatient, and emergency care
  • Coordinate care with specialists and other healthcare providers as appropriate
  • Document and bill for direct patient care services
  • Participate in quality improvement, compliance, and accreditation activities
  • Potential opportunity to precept APP students and support the development of new team members
